Don’t wait till it’s too late: Messages from the Child safety workshop on new types of location services #ws37

John Carr (eNACSO) made a really good point about how today’s challenges reagarding child safety are not the same problems that we were facing a couple of years ago. Now, children unfortunately give away much toomuch about their whereabouts, by constantly posting comments on social newtworkingsites such as Twitter and Facebook. Carr pointed out that some children who arenow on Facebook have close to 5000 friends. Obviously, only a handful of thoseare people they know in real-life, and some of…See More

What are you currently doing today and projects you have related to Internet governance?
I am currently studying educational policy as part of a masters program at the University of Oxford. I'm involved in various projects that deal with the use of ICT in learning and am especially interested in how Internet Governance can be used for youth empowerment, civil society engagement and eParticipation.

Better access and clearer legislation: Conclusions from the Commonwealth RN on child safety #rn2

After sitting in on the Commonwealth Regional Network meeting on child safety, I think there were two issues which kept arising in the conversation: access as a whole and the need for more specific legislation

about child safety online.





First of all, the topic of access was mentioned by participants from various Commonwealth states, but especially by the speaker representing West Africa, who made some…
